Whether
you sit in the front or the back, your seat should not bite
you, make your back sore, nor make you shift forward.
Your personal space and width should accommodate your size.
The driver should be able to be flat-footed. Driver's
having a backrest should not be cramped or not touching.
Riders come in all sizes. Bar Enterprises makes certain
that our seats accommodate the driver and the passenger.
When you arrive, you should be relaxed and feeling good.

Norm's 2000 Road King from New
York

REDO OF STOCK 2000
ROAD KING SEAT

|
This
is a good example of a stock seat not fitting the
rider. Norm is a big guy, but short in height and leg
reach. He selected the Button Pleat design and wanted the
seat to have the Spots, Skirt, Concho & Braid. Comfort
was also important to him.
We
completely redid his seat. We brought him down so he would
be flat-footed when straddling the bike. We brought him
forward and build up his lower back support. For
comfort, we added Millennium Foam to the seat. |
